zach run faster than abby his mass is 62 kg and he uses 372n how does he accelerate
Answer:
Acceleration, a = 6m/s²
Explanation:
Given the following data;
Mass = 62kg
Force = 372N
To find his acceleration;
Force is given by the multiplication of mass and acceleration.
Mathematically, Force is;
[tex] F = ma[/tex]
Where;
F represents force.m represents the mass of an object.a represents acceleration.Making acceleration (a) the subject, we have;
[tex]Acceleration, a = \frac{F}{m}[/tex]
Substituting into the equation, we have;
[tex]Acceleration, a = \frac{372}{62}[/tex]
Acceleration, a = 6m/s²
Therefore, Zach accelerates at the rate of 6 meters per seconds square.
